The brachial plexus can be prevented

The brachial plexus comprises a group of nerves that control movement of the shoulder arm, and hand. It can be damaged during difficult childbirth or later in life and could cause erb's palsy law firms palsy. This condition can cause weakness, pain, and an numbness. It can also affect wrists, fingers and elbows. Fortunately, it can be prevented by taking reasonable medical care.

Brachial plexus injuries can occur during difficult deliveries, when the baby's skull gets stuck behind the pelvic bone of mother's or during a forceful birth. This may cause tearing or stretching of nerves, which can cause paralysis in the arms. The injury can be caused by medical procedures or apathy by doctors.

Minor brachial plexus injuries can heal themselves over time. However, it can take several months. If the nerves are not healed, a surgeon may perform an graft of nerves or a nerve transfer. These procedures use a healthy section of a different type of nerve to replace the damaged portion.

Children who are not healthy may never be able to fully recover their arms and hands. If the injury is severe enough, surgery can help improve the condition of the patient. Medical treatment typically includes physical therapy and medications to manage pain. Electric stimulation and other treatments may be used. These techniques increase muscle strength, range of motion and flexibility.

Erb's palsy lawsuits

The brachial-plexus nerves in the arms control movement and sensation in the arm, shoulder, neck, and hand. They connect smaller nerves from these regions to the spinal cord. The nerves could be damaged when they are stretched by pulling hard on the head or shoulders. This can cause painful conditions such as Erb’s palsy.

Families can get compensation for medical expenses and other expenses associated with the condition of their child through Erb's Palsy lawsuits. They can also seek damages for income loss and lost wages. The legal process begins by filing a complaint to the court, and serving it to the defendants. It is typically the case with a doctor or hospital.

After a plaintiff has filed a lawsuit, the defendants have 30 days to respond. In this time each side will gather evidence to prove their assertions. This will include expert reports. The expert report will come from a doctor with experience in treating Erb's Palsy injuries.

The negotiation of a settlement is the next step. The amount an Erb's Palsy lawyer can secure for their client varies on a number of factors including the severity and future costs of health treatment. The majority of Erb's & Palsy lawsuits are settled outside of the courtroom. This is advantageous for both parties because it saves both time and money.

Erb's palsy settlements

Childbirth-related medical negligence can result in birth injuries as serious as those caused by Erb's palsy. Families with children suffering from this condition may seek compensation from an attorney and hold negligent medical professionals accountable. Settlements can help pay for medical treatment, support services, and other expenses associated with this condition.

The amount of compensation that is awarded in a case is contingent upon the severity of the injury as well as the actions taken or not taken that caused it. Some families have received compensation of millions of dollars in these cases. The value of a particular case can be determined by the cost of future treatment, past financial loss (such as lost wages and medical bills) as well as discomfort and pain.

It is essential to partner with an experienced Erb's Palsy lawyer when making an claim. The lawyers will study your child's injuries to discover any possible mistakes that could have caused the injury. They will then pursue a lawsuit against defendants, who are usually the medical professionals who gave your child.

Medical malpractice lawsuits are a bit tangled, and it can be difficult to prove that medical professionals were at fault. Plaintiffs must prove that the medical professional's adherence to accepted practice resulted in the injury to be able to be successful in a lawsuit. In some cases the jury could award punitive damages. These damages are designed to punish the medical professional for their mistake and discourage others from making similar mistakes.
